Common Causes of Bicycle Accidents in Brighton Park
Bicycle accidents in Brighton Park happen for various reasons, including:
- Distracted Driving: Motorists using cell phones or GPS devices often fail to see cyclists.
- Failure to Yield: Many accidents occur at intersections where drivers ignore traffic signals.
- Dooring Incidents: Parked cars opening doors suddenly into a cyclist’s path can cause serious crashes.
- Speeding and Reckless Driving: Excessive speeds make it harder for drivers to react to cyclists.
- Poor Road Conditions: Potholes, construction zones, and lack of dedicated bike lanes increase accident risks.
- Driving Under the Influence: Impaired drivers are less likely to notice cyclists or maneuver safely around them.
- Limited Visibility: Many accidents occur at night due to inadequate lighting and lack of reflective gear.

Common Bicycle Accident Injuries in Brighton Park
Bicycle accidents often result in serious injuries, including:
- Head Injuries and Concussions: Even with a helmet, head trauma can lead to cognitive impairments and long-term issues.
- Fractures and Broken Bones: Cyclists frequently suffer broken arms, legs, wrists, or ribs in crashes.
- Lacerations and Road Rash: Deep cuts and abrasions from the pavement can require surgery and extended medical care.
- Spinal Cord Injuries: Damage to the spine can lead to paralysis or chronic pain.
- Internal Organ Damage: Blunt force trauma can cause serious internal injuries that require immediate medical attention.
- Soft Tissue Injuries: Torn ligaments, sprains, and muscle damage can result in long-term pain and mobility issues.
Types of Common Bicycle Accidents
Bicycle accidents happen in multiple ways, including:
- Right-Hook Accidents: A driver turning right collides with a cyclist going straight.
- Left-Turn Collisions: A driver making a left turn fails to see an oncoming cyclist.
- Rear-End Crashes: A vehicle following too closely strikes a cyclist from behind.
- Sideswipe Accidents: A passing vehicle gets too close and forces the cyclist off the road.
- Intersection Collisions: Poor visibility and right-of-way violations contribute to frequent crashes.
- Hit-and-Run Accidents: Negligent drivers flee the scene, leaving injured cyclists without immediate help.
Compensation for Bicycle Accident Victims in Brighton Park
Bicycle accident victims may be entitled to various types of compensation, including:
- Medical Expenses: Coverage for hospital visits, surgeries, rehabilitation, and ongoing treatments.
- Lost Wages: Compensation for missed work and diminished future earning capacity.
- Pain and Suffering: Addressing emotional distress, mental trauma, and reduced quality of life.
- Property Damage: Reimbursement for bicycle repair or replacement.
- Punitive Damages: In cases of extreme negligence or reckless driving, additional compensation may be awarded.
- Rehabilitation Costs: Physical therapy and long-term care for permanent injuries.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) – Bicycle Accident Lawyer in Brighton Park, Chicago, IL
1. How long do I have to file a lawsuit after a bicycle accident?
In Brighton Park, you typically have two years from the date of the accident to file a personal injury lawsuit. For property damage claims, such as for your damaged bicycle, you have five years to file.
2. What should I do after a bicycle accident in Brighton Park?
Your first priority is medical care, even if your injuries seem minor. Call 911 and collect evidence like photographs, witness contact info, and details from the other party. Avoid admitting fault.
3. Who is responsible for my injuries in a bicycle accident?
Liability may rest with the driver, government agency (for unsafe roads), manufacturer (for defective parts), or others depending on their involvement in the accident.
4. Can I still recover compensation if I was partially at fault?
Yes, Illinois follows comparative negligence. You can still recover compensation, but it will be reduced based on your degree of fault. If you’re 50% or more at fault, you can’t recover damages.

6. What damages can I claim after a bicycle accident?
You may claim compensation for medical expenses, lost wages, pain, property damage, and emotional distress. Punitive damages may apply if the responsible party acted recklessly.
